K222 LKO is a 2000 Morgan 4/4 in Green with a 1,796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2000 Morgan 4/4 models, the average MOT pass rate is 86.0% with a typical mileage of 19,384 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Morgan 4/4 fails its MOT is brake binding, accounting for 666 recorded failures. If you're considering buying K222 LKO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Morgan 4/4 typically stays on UK roads for around 58 years. At 26 years old, this Morgan 4/4 is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
